Summary

The Kansas Department of Commerce has announced that its Apprenticeship Office has been awarded funding aimed at expanding opportunities for youth in the state. This initiative is set to enhance the reach and impact of registered apprenticeship programs, providing more pathways for young individuals to enter the workforce with valuable skills.

This funding comes at a crucial time when the demand for skilled workers continues to grow. By increasing access to apprenticeships, the state is not only investing in the future of its youth but also supporting local industries in their quest for a well-trained workforce, fostering economic growth across Kansas.

Why this matters for apprenticeships

This funding is vital for registered apprenticeship programs as it directly supports the development of a skilled labor force. By focusing on youth opportunities, the initiative can help bridge the gap between education and employment, leading to stronger career pathways for the next generation.
